1. Product Overview

A1 User´s Guide

The miner A1 is first version in the Cheetah Miner series. It boasts an advanced ASIC chip using

10nm technology and complies with restrict and reliable design and manufacturing standards, completely surpassing the mainstream miners in the current market.

The miner A1´s controller front panel are shown in the following figures:

Ethernet Port Fault Indicator IP Set Pushbutton

A1 User´s Guide

Normal Operation Indicator

Functional Description l ETH port is used to connect the Ethernet cable.

Reset Button TF Card Slot l The red and green lights indicate the operation status of the miner. When the green light twinkles, it indicates

OK; when the red light keeps on, it indicates fault. l Press and hold IP Report button more than 2 seconds to get the IP address of the miner. l Press and hold Reset button more than 3 seconds to restore the default settings of the miner.

Warning

1.

Do not touch the rotating fan blades in case of personal injury.

2.

Standard A1 power supply is recommended to avoid damage to A1 Miner or any safety accident.

3.

The maximum power consumption of A1 Miner is about 2250W. Please confirm whether your power socket meets the power requirements of the mining machine.

4.

Do not spill water or other liquids onto A1 Miner, especially the non-shell parts.

2. Starting Your Miner

2.1 Preparatory Work

Prepare a network cable, a Miner A1, a power supply unit, an AC power cord and a computer.

2.2 Connecting the Power Supply

Ten PCI-e connectors are located at the top of the Miner A1 for connecting the PSU. Nine

PCI-e connectors are for the hash boards and each hash board has a set of three PCI-e connectors.

One PCI-e connector located on the controller is for the controller. (See figure 1 in part 1.1)

To connect the power supply :

1) Connect PSU power cable connectors to each of the eight PCI-e connectors on the top of the miner and the PCI-e connector on the controller.

2) Connect the network cable to the ETH port.

3) Check whether the flexible extension cables and the fan connection cable and regulated power supply socket on the top of the miner are connected properly.

4) After all cables have been connected correctly, connect the AC power cord to the power

3

Copyright@2019

A1 User´s Guide outlet.

After connecting the power supply, please check whether the miner operates as follows :

1) the front and rear fans operate normally;

2) the green light on the controller twinkles;

3) the green light on the ETH port keeps on and the orange one twinkles;

4) the blue lights on the three sets of hash board PCI-e connectors keep on.

If the miner runs normally, you can move to the next step. If not, please troubleshoot the miner.

Statement l The file IP Reporter.zip is supported by Microsoft Windows only. l The default DHCP network protocol distributes IP addresses automatically. l The computer should be connected to the same LAN as the miner. l If the IP report function is broken, maybe you should turn off firewall.

7) In your web browser, enter the IP address provided and proceed to login using the username “root” and password “root”.

5

Copyright@2019

A1 User´s Guide

In the Network Setting of Settings section, you can assign a Static IP address (optional).

8) Setting up the pool . Click the Pool Setting in Settings section to set the options. Take the Viabtc as an example: s Pool URL: stratum+tcp://btc.viabtc.com s Port: 443 / 25 / 3333 s Worker: set up according to the sub-account you create on the pool s Password: arbitrary password

After finishing the three settings, click Apply button.

4. Monitoring Your Miner

1) Click Miner Status .

2) Monitor your miner through the followings : s Real-time hash rate: it shows the real-time hash rate of the miner in one minute.

Average hash rate: it shows the average value of hash rate produced by the operating miner. s Working hour: it shows the uptime of the miner. s Fan: it respectively shows the rotating speeds of the front and rear fans as well as the duty cycle. s Curve graph: it shows the hash rate fluctuation of corresponding hash board

from the moment it starts to work to the moment you check it.

2) Upgrade your firmware

A1 User´s Guide

In Upgrade of Logs section, select a .img or .zip

formatted file and then click Upgrade button.

Statement l When the upgrade is complete, the miner system will reboot. Therefore, you need to refresh the interface to log in again. l The Monitor and Kernel in Logs section are designed for technicians to troubleshoot. l Make sure that the miner remains powered during the upgrade process.

3) Modifying your password

In Password of Logs section, input your current password and new password and then click

Apply button to modify your password.
